Ilgauskas is a huge loss to the Cavs.
One of the big reasons their offense is so dangerous is Big Z's shooting. It creates spacing for the rest of the team, and opens the middle for slashers/cutters. Without Z around, the Cavs big men are all close to the hoop sorts so we'll likely see a big loss on the offensive end.
Remember last season, when Cleveland couldn't play Ben Wallace and Varejao together? They had to separate them and keep one alongside Ilgauskas and one alongside Joe Smith. This is the problem Cleveland will be facing. It'll be interesting to see if Mo Williams can help ease this, because it was a massive problem last season.
It also leaves Cleveland with only two established big men for a month. Good opportunity for Hickson and Jackson though.
I think this injury will put a lot of pressure on Cleveland's ability to hang in with Boston for the top seed over the next month. Ilgauskas is so important to that team.
